区块链技术的快速发展和数字货币的普及,让区块链钱包成为了许多人日常生活中必不可少的工具。尤其是开源区块链钱包,由于其代码的公开性和透明性,越来越受到用户的青睐。在这篇文章中,我们将深入探讨区块链钱包的开源特性及其对用户的影响。 ### 什么是区块链钱包? 区块链钱包是存储和管理数字货币的工具。它能够让用户接收、存储和发送加密货币,如比特币、以太坊等。区块链钱包主要分为两大类:热钱包和冷钱包。 热钱包是指通过互联网连接使用的钱包,方便快捷,例如手机应用程序和在线钱包。而冷钱包则是离线存储的,通常被用于长期存储。冷钱包的安全性更高,但使用上不如热钱包方便。 ### 为什么选择开源区块链钱包? 开源软件是指其源代码向所有人公开,用户可以根据自己的需要自由使用、修改和分发。这种特性使得开源钱包在安全性和信任度上具有许多优势。 ####

1. 提高安全性

开源钱包的源代码是公开的,这使得安全漏洞可以被社区及时发现和修复。用户和开发者都可以对代码进行审查,从而能够确保钱包的安全性。

相较于封闭源码的钱包,开源钱包的透明性使用户能够更加信任所使用的软件。这种透明度帮助用户了解钱包的安全机制,并采取相应的措施保护自身资产。

此外,开源项目通常有一个活跃的开发社区,持续关注和修复潜在的安全漏洞,确保钱包能够与最新的安全标准保持同步。

####

2. 自主性与掌控权

使用开源钱包,用户对自己的数字资产拥有更大的掌控权。由于钱包的源代码可供自由使用和修改,用户可以根据自己的需要定制功能,甚至完全控制自己的私钥。

对于技术人员来说,他们可以根据自己的需求修改代码,添加新的功能或接口,这样可以更好地符合个人的使用习惯。

这样的自主性使得每个用户不仅是生态系统的参与者,还可以成为其发展的一部分,为钱包的和创新贡献自己的力量。

####

3. 社区支持与维护

开源项目往往有一个活跃的用户社区,这些用户能够提供反馈和建议,帮助开发团队改进产品。社区支持通常能够保证钱包持续更新并与最新的技术和安全标准保持一致。

用户在使用开源钱包时,能够寻找到丰富的学习资源和文档,并可以通过社区的支持解决在使用过程中遇到的问题。这些支持不仅限于技术帮助,还有关于如何安全使用钱包的一系列指导。

此外,强大的社区活动还可以为钱包带来更多的用户反馈和使用案例,进而推动项目的进一步发展和完善。

####

4. 避免供应商锁定

使用开源钱包不容易被某个特定供应商锁定。用户可以选择符合个人需求的钱包,并在不满意的情况下随时进行切换,而不必担心数据被锁定或隐私受到侵犯。

这种灵活性使得用户能够找到适合自己的解决方案,以及有效抵御利益冲突的风险,保护个人信息和资产安全。

####

5. 促进创新

开源项目通常具有高度的灵活性和可扩展性,开发者和用户都可以基于现有的代码进行创新。这种开放性驱动了新技术的发展和商业模式的创新。

许多成功的区块链技术和平台都是基于开源代码的,因为它们能够迅速适应市场需求,提供创新性的解决方案。开源不仅提升了技术的适用性,还激发了开发者的创造力,推动了整个行业的发展。

### 开源区块链钱包的主要类型 根据功能和技术基础,开源区块链钱包可分为几种主要类型: ####

1. 软件钱包

软件钱包是运行在计算机或手机上的应用程序,通常分为两种:桌面钱包和移动钱包。由于软件钱包通常与互联网连接,因此对于私钥的保护需要特别注意。

软件钱包的使用便捷,支持的数字货币种类较多,适合日常交易。但同时,用户需要定期备份自己的钱包,以防止数据丢失或被恶意攻击。

####

2. 硬件钱包

硬件钱包是一种物理设备,用于安全储存用户的私钥。由于硬件钱包离线操作,因此其安全性极高,是很多长期投资者的首选。

硬件钱包可以支持多种版本的数字资产,并提供二维码扫描等向友好的用户界面支持。然而,其相对高昂的价格可能让某些用户觉得不够具性价比。

####

3. 网页钱包

网页钱包是通过浏览器使用的一种钱包,这种钱包通常是在线服务提供商维护,用户只需要注册账号即可使用。

虽然使用方便,但由于数据存储在服务器上,用户的私钥控制在服务提供商手中,因此安全性相对较低。为了保护资产,用户需要选择信誉良好的服务商并加强自身的安全防范。

### 如何选择开源区块链钱包? 选择一个适合自己的开源区块链钱包,需要考虑多种因素,包括安全性、用户体验、功能支持等。以下是一些关键点: ####

1. 安全性

在选择钱包时,一个最重要的考虑因素就是安全性。仔细审查钱包的开源代码,并确保其在社区中的声誉良好。查看历史上的安全漏洞记录,确保钱包不断地进行更新和修复。 ####

2. 用户体验

用户界面的友好程度及操作的流畅性是影响用户使用体验的重要因素。看看钱包的评测和用户反馈,选择一个操作简单明了且适合自己习惯的钱包。 ####

3. 功能支持

确认钱包支持的数字货币种类和功能,确保能够满足个人的使用需要。例如,是否支持多种链的资产,是否具有交易历史查询和资产分析等功能。 ####

4. 社区和技术支持

查看所选钱包的社区活跃度以及技术支持情况。一个有活跃社区的项目,更能够保证钱包的持续发展与安全更新。 ####

5. 硬件兼容性

如果您打算使用硬件钱包,务必确认钱包软件是否与硬件设备兼容。同时,也要关注钱包与其他第三方服务的整合情况,以确保能够实现最佳的使用效果。 ### 常见问题解答 接下来,我们将解答关于开源区块链钱包的一些常见问题,以帮助用户更好地理解这一领域。 ####

1. 如何确保开源钱包的安全性?

开源钱包的安全性主要依赖于代码的公开性和开发社区的活跃度。要确保开源钱包的安全性,用户应采取以下措施:

首先,用户应该选择经得起时间考验的开源钱包,查阅其历史记录,查看是否曾遭遇过安全攻击,以及这些攻击的应对措施是否及时有效。

其次,仔细阅读项目文档和社区讨论,了解其当前的开发进度和未来的改进计划。同时,查看社区对钱包安全性评估的反馈,确保其得到广泛的认可和支持。

最后,用户要定期更新钱包版本,及时修复已知的漏洞。在使用钱包时,应开启双重认证等增强安全性的措施,时刻做好资产安全的防范工作。

####

2. 开源钱包和封闭钱包的主要区别是什么?

开源钱包与封闭钱包的主要区别在于代码的可见性及用户的参与程度。开源钱包的源代码是在公共视野之内,任何人都可以查看、使用和修改;而封闭钱包的代码是私有的,用户无法对其深度了解。

开源钱包的优点在于,用户能够了解钱包的实际操作和安全机制,能更好地保护数字货币资产。开源社区通常更加活跃,能够迅速对问题做出反应,推动项目更新和改进。

反之,封闭钱包虽然在某些情况下提供了更简单的用户体验,但却存在信任风险。用户需要完全信赖服务提供商,而一旦提供商关闭服务或遭到攻击,用户的资产可能陷入危险。

####

3. 开源钱包适合哪些人群?

开源钱包适合许多不同类型的用户,尤其是对技术有一定了解和需求的用户。以下是一些适合使用开源钱包的人群:

首先,对于开发者和技术爱好者,开源钱包提供了高度的灵活性和可定制性,能够根据自己的需求进行二次开发和功能扩展,从而实现个性化的使用体验。

其次,长期投资者也更倾向于选择开源钱包,因为他们通常需要更加注重安全性和数据控制。使用开源钱包可以确保对私钥的直接控制,降低潜在风险。

最后,年轻的加密货币用户和追求创新的人士,也会倾向于使用开源工具,以便参与社区,贡献自己的测试和反馈,这些用户通常更愿意尝试新的方案和技术。

####

4. 在使用开源钱包时需要注意哪些安全问题?

使用开源钱包时,用户需格外注意以下安全

首先,确保下载的钱包是在官方渠道获取,避免使用陌生来源的软件,以减少风险。需要检查钱包的更新内容,确保其是最新版本,以避免旧版本可能存在的安全漏洞。

其次,妥善保管个人私钥,不要将其泄露给任何人。使用助记词备份钱包,务必将这些敏感信息放在安全的地方,并启用多重签名等功能增加安全性。

此外,注意网络环境的安全,避免在公共Wi-Fi下进行交易。在移動设备上使用钱包时,确保设备有足够的安全设置,避免遭受恶意软件的攻击。

####

5. 开源钱包的用户社区有哪些特点?

开源钱包的用户社区通常具备以下几个特点:

首先,开源钱包社区通常非常活跃,来自全球的开发者和用户共同贡献代码和反馈,形成良好的互助氛围。社区的成员可以通过论坛、社交媒体等交流渠道,不断分享经验和新发现。

其次,社区内的成员通常具有较高的技术能力,对于钱包功能的扩展和安全性问题能够提出建设性意见。这种群体的专业性为开源钱包的持续改进提供了有力保障。

最后,开源钱包的用户社区大多数秉持开放、共享的精神,欢迎其他开发者参与,为整个区块链生态的发展做出贡献。社区的团结和合作,促进了开源钱包项目的健康发展。

以上就是关于区块链钱包开源的详细介绍与常见问题解答。希望对您了解这一领域有所帮助。